Barcelona's Forward Situation: Torres' Future Uncertain Amidst New Signings

Barcelona is on the verge of significant offensive changes, with the imminent arrival of Karim Adeyemi from Borussia Dortmund as the second major attacking reinforcement this summer, following Anthony Gordon's transfer from Newcastle United. This strategic shift could lead to a reevaluation of the current squad, particularly impacting forwards like Roony Bardghji, who is likely to seek new opportunities for more playing time. The most notable uncertainty, however, surrounds Ferran Torres. Despite a career-best performance in the 2025/26 season, netting 21 goals and providing three assists, his future at the club remains ambiguous due to his expiring contract and Barcelona's ongoing pursuit of new talent, including potentially Julian Alvarez.

Ferran Torres' Ambiguous Future at Barcelona

Ferran Torres' tenure at Barcelona has entered a phase of uncertainty, despite his impressive performance in the 2025/26 season, where he emerged as a crucial offensive asset. With 21 goals and three assists across all competitions, he demonstrated his capability to contribute significantly to the team's success. Initially, with Robert Lewandowski's departure, it was anticipated that Torres would assume a more prominent role, potentially competing for the coveted No. 9 position. However, the club's aggressive transfer strategy, particularly the pursuit of talents like Karim Adeyemi and Julian Alvarez, has introduced an element of doubt regarding his long-term prospects. This influx of new attacking players suggests a potential shift in Barcelona's offensive structure, which could marginalize existing forwards.

Reports indicate that Torres has received multiple compelling offers from other top clubs, prompting a careful assessment of his situation by both the player and Barcelona. While specific club names remain undisclosed, Atletico Madrid has been mentioned as a potential suitor, viewing him as a suitable replacement for Julian Alvarez. This interest underscores Torres' market value and the options available to him should he decide to leave. Contractual Crossroads and Strategic Decisions

The contractual status of Ferran Torres is a major factor contributing to the uncertainty surrounding his future. With his current contract set to expire on June 30, 2027, he is entering the final year of his agreement. This situation is particularly critical for Barcelona, as the club prefers to avoid players entering the last year of their deals without a clear path forward, primarily to prevent losing valuable assets on a free transfer. The lack of substantial progress in contract extension negotiations for Torres highlights the club's strategic dilemma. This summer therefore represents a prime opportunity for Barcelona to either secure his long-term commitment or facilitate a transfer that would yield a significant fee, aligning with their financial objectives and squad planning.

Despite the club's pursuit of new attacking talents, Torres has consistently expressed his desire to remain at Barcelona, even reportedly dismissing interest from Paris Saint-Germain earlier in the summer.
